I am plotting the purchase of my first big fiberglass extension ladder. I want to know what size is the best compromise or will i have to get 2 or 3.
Somtimes you need your extension ladder to get up into the rafters of a house or up into a cathedral ceiling to hang a light or something, I think you can do that with a 16' extenion and be able to get it into the house without banging up the walls to much.
On the other hand you have service heads to hang and 2nd floor A/C circuits to run and exterior flood lights to put up. Seems like i would need a 24' to service head height on a two story house.
But could i get away with a 20'?
What do you all think?
